公司网站建设中如何编写高效的CSS媒体查询代码?
在编写高效的CSS媒体查询代码时,可以遵循以下原则和技巧:
明确目标:在编写媒体查询代码之前,明确目标设备的尺寸、分辨率和特性,以便更好地针对不同设备进行优化。
精简代码:尽量减少代码冗余,避免重复编写相同的样式。可以使用组合选择器和层叠样式来简化代码。
模块化:将媒体查询代码拆分为独立的模块,以便于维护和重用。每个模块可以针对特定的设备类型或屏幕尺寸进行优化。
使用min-width和max-width:在媒体查询代码中,使用min-width和max-width可以帮助覆盖更广泛的设备尺寸范围,减少代码量。
合理使用继承和层叠:在媒体查询代码中,合理使用继承和层叠可以减少重复代码,提高代码的可维护性。
考虑响应式设计:在编写媒体查询代码时,要考虑响应式设计,确保网站在各种屏幕尺寸和分辨率下都能正常显示。
使用CSS框架:使用流行的CSS框架,如Bootstrap、Foundation等,可以简化媒体查询代码的编写,提高开发效率。
测试和优化:在不同的设备上进行测试,确保媒体查询代码在不同环境下的表现一致。根据测试结果,对代码进行优化和调整。